ABS Technics are a supplier and provider of microwave absorber materials for HITEK. ABS Technics designs and produces microwave absorber materials for a broad range of applications. Urethane and silicone elastomers, along with foams, thermoplastics, and other targeted materials, undergo modification to acquire microwave absorption capabilities.
The ranges from ABS that we can offer are: • Machinable Absorbers • Cavity Absorbers • Broadband Absorbers

HITEK offers a form-in-place gasketing service that uses Cho-form and ParPHorm to create custom gaskets for a wide range of applications. Our team of experienced technicians can work with you to design and manufacture a gasket that meets your specific needs.
Benefits to FIP: • Custom design – Our programmable machine allows for the production of gaskets in various shapes. • Watertight seal – Cho-form and ParPHorm create a watertight seal that prevents leaks. • Conformable – Cho-form and ParPHorm can conform to complex shapes, making them ideal for applications where traditional gaskets may not suffice. • Durable – Cho-form and ParPHorm are durable materials that can withstand harsh environments

LOCTITE ABLESTIK 45 CLEAR is a clear, unfilled epoxy adhesive which, by varying the amount of catalyst used, can adjust the hardness from flexible to rigid. It has an easy mix ratio and bonds well to a wide variety of substrates. LOCTITE ABLESTIK 45 CLEAR is an unfilled, clear version of ABLESTIK 45.

Ken, it’s a pleasure to chat with you today. Orbel’s story is quite interesting. Perhaps you could share how the company came to be?
Sure Roger, Orbel was founded in 1961, where we initially started as a reel-to-reel electroplating company to help support and service the ever-growing electronics industry. Orbel are now a major supplier for electronic companies seeking high performance and precision engineered components. We’re proud that Orbel has combined expertise in technology, advanced manufacturing skills and quality control housed in a modern 57,000 sq. ft to facility in Easton Pennsylvania.
Which markets do Orbel serve Ken?
While Orbel serves the broader industrial and general electronics markets, our true passion lies in precision light-gauge metal components. We specialise in meeting the demanding needs of the Hi-Reliability, Military/Aerospace, and Automotive industries. What about Orbel’s capabilities; what can HITEK’s customers draw upon?
The first question Orbel always asks when approaching a project is, “How can we take a vision and turn it into a repeatable, manufacturable reality?
AS9100 design-certified, Orbel is a light-gauge, tight-tolerance specialist backed by an engineering team with a long history of excellence. We keep design manufacturing and design engineering under one roof, from print development to full production. At Orbel, we take pride in our robust design and quality control processes for all our services, including heat treating, forming, plating, stamping, and etching. This ensures that HITEK’s customers receive precision-engineered components that consistently meet the highest standards of performance and reliability, crucial for success in demanding applications.
